What is 29.25 as a Fraction?

Answer

The answer for 29.25 as a fraction will be 117/4.

Explanation

Converting a decimal to a fraction is a task for students that can be done easily. You can follow the steps mentioned below to find the answer.

Step 1: Firstly, any decimal number should be converted to a fraction for easy calculation. Here, 29.25 is the number on the numerator, and the base number 1 will be the denominator. Then, 29.25 becomes 29.25/1.

Step 2: To remove the decimal from a fraction, you need to multiply both the numerator and denominator by 100 (because there are 2 decimal places). 29.25/1 × 100/100 = 2925/100

Step 3: Here 25 is the GCD of 2925 and 100. Now, to make the fraction simpler, divide the numerator and denominator by 25. 2925/100 = 117/4 Hence, 29.25 is in the fraction form of 117/4.

Thus, 29.25 can be written as a fraction 117/4.

Important Glossaries for 29.25 as a Fraction

  • Fraction: A numerical quantity that is not a whole number, representing a part of a whole.
  • Decimal: A number that uses the base ten and includes a decimal point to separate the whole part from the fractional part.
  • Numerator: The top part of a fraction, indicating how many parts of the whole are being considered.
  • Denominator: The bottom part of a fraction, showing how many parts make up a whole.
  • Greatest Common Divisor (GCD): The largest number that divides both the numerator and the denominator without leaving a remainder.
